NONTHABURI, 20 January 2016 (NNT) – The Ministry of Public Health (MOPH) has stepped up its dengue fever prevention campaign, following signs that the number of patients will likely increase this year.
Permanent Secretary of Public Health Sopon Mekthon disclosed that the number of dengue fever cases from January 1-11 has reached 583 patients across the country. Most patients were ages between 15 and 24, showing that students and youngsters are the most susceptible to the disease.
